When to Call for Help—Symptoms You Shouldn’t Ignore

The following are warning signs of an urgent dental situation:

  • A strong, pulsing toothache that doesn’t go away with basic pain medication

  • Sharp discomfort or pressure when you chew or bite down

  • Sensitivity to hot or cold that lingers even after the source is gone

  • Swelling in your gums or face

  • Sudden tooth pain

  • A tooth that looks darker than others or has changed in color

  • Ongoing drainage or a bad or metallic taste

Skip the ER Unless It’s One of These Situations

Hospitals can offer temporary relief and basic care but often lack the tools and specialists needed for dental procedures.

That said, some situations call for immediate hospital care if you cannot get to a dentist.

If swelling makes it hard to breathe or you experience dizziness or loss of coordination, call 911 or head to your closest emergency room.

Heavy bleeding that doesn’t slow down after pressure may also require emergency care.

A hospital visit is also recommended for oral trauma involving multiple knocked-out or broken teeth, or serious injury to the face or jaw.

What to Do at Home Before You Get in the Dentist’s Chair

While waiting for 24/7 dentistry in Leonardtown, there are simple measures you can take to find relief.

If you are dealing with a toothache, try rinsing your mouth with warm salt water to help ease irritation. Over-the-counter pain relievers can also take the edge off until your appointment.

For a knocked-out tooth, gently place it back in the socket if possible, or store it in milk to keep it from drying out. Avoid touching the root and act quickly to improve the chances of saving it.

A cracked or chipped tooth can be protected by covering the area with dental wax or sugar-free gum. Stick to soft foods and avoid chewing on that side until you get professional care.

If swelling pops up, apply a cold compress to the outside of your cheek for short intervals. This may help reduce puffiness and bring some temporary relief.

Notice bleeding? Gently bite down on clean gauze and keep your head elevated until you’re seen.

Should You Schedule a Same-Day Dental Appointment in Lusby, MD?

Not all dental problems require immediate care. But, if you experience any of these symptoms, you’ll want to schedule a same-day dental appointment in Lusby, MD as soon as possible:

  • Severe tooth pain: Intense, persistent pain that doesn’t go away with over-the-counter treatments could be caused by an infection or an abscess. Both require diagnosis and treatment from a dentist.
  • Severe bleeding: Constant bleeding from the gums or mouth that doesn’t stop after applying pressure for 15 minutes is problematic and should be seen by a dental professional.
  • Damaged tooth: If you have a broken, chipped, or cracked tooth, you’re at a higher risk of further damage and infection.
  • Knocked-out tooth: A tooth that has been knocked out of place requires immediate care. The sooner you seek professional care, the more likely it is that the tooth can be successfully reattached.
  • Loose or missing filling: If your filling feels loose or has fallen out, your tooth could be exposed, which increases the risk of infection.
  • An abscess: A dental abscess causes pus, redness, and inflammation around the teeth, gums, and other areas of the mouth. This condition requires immediate treatment to prevent the infection from getting worse.

When Tooth Removal Becomes Necessary

Tooth extractions may be needed due to severe decay, infection, overcrowding, or trauma. Immediate relief same-day tooth extraction appointments in Lusby, MD are also helpful for wisdom teeth that don’t emerge properly or cause pain.

In some cases, extractions are part of preparing for orthodontic treatment, such as implants and dentures, or to prevent further dental issues.

Step-by-Step Process to Immediate Relief Same-Day Tooth Extraction Appointments in Lusby, MD

Typically, a dentist begins with an initial consultation, where they assess the tooth’s condition. Dental X-rays may be taken.

Anesthetic is administered to numb the area, providing comfort throughout the procedure.

The dentist loosens the tooth using specialized instruments, gently rocking it to break any connections to surrounding tissues. Once loosened, the tooth is carefully removed from the socket.

Stitches are sometimes used to close the wound, depending on the extraction’s complexity.
